A manual tyre changer machine is a must-have for anyone who regularly works on cars or motorcycles. It consists of a sturdy base, a mounting arm, and a bead breaker. The base is typically made of heavy-duty steel to provide stability and support while the mounting arm is used to secure the tyre in place during the changing process. The bead breaker is used to break the bead of the tyre away from the rim, making it easier to remove and replace.

Despite their many benefits, manual tyre changers do have some limitations. One of the main drawbacks of using a manual machine is the physical effort required to operate it. Changing tyres can be a labor-intensive process, especially on larger vehicles with heavy-duty tyres. This can be tiring and time-consuming, especially for those who are not used to manual labour. However, with practice and proper technique, changing tyres with a manual machine can become easier and more efficient over time.

Another potential downside of manual tyre changers is their lack of automation. While automatic machines can make the changing process faster and easier, manual machines require more hands-on work and attention to detail. This can be a challenge for some users, especially those who are used to the convenience of automatic equipment. However, manual tyre changers offer a level of precision and control that automatic machines may not provide, making them a valuable tool for those who value quality over speed.
